2012-9454 Small Business Investment Companies-Energy Saving Qualified Investments Rule In this rule, the U.S. Small Business Administration (SBA) sets forth defined terms for "Energy Saving Qualified Investment" and "Energy Saving Activities" for the Small Business Investment Company (SBIC) Program. These definitions are established to implement a provision of the Energy Independence and Security Act of 2007 (Energy Act), which allows an SBIC making an "energy saving qualified investment" to obtain SBA leverage by issuing a deferred interest "energy saving debenture". This rule also implements a provision of the Energy Act that provides access to additional SBA leverage for SBICs that have made Energy Saving Qualified Investments in Smaller Enterprises. This final rule includes changes based on public comments received on the proposed rule published in the Federal Register on January 11, 2011.
